Output 58c2f6ca4e708ce0ce35fb185050a8cc1e700ad174b2d567dfec05e149d4847d:15

value
510000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75493168e288965a6075c09681d9502323f79bf6 OP_EQUAL
address
3CPAfXXfAGGDe7FFvjUaTrojVKtStyJTXv
transaction
58c2f6ca4e708ce0ce35fb185050a8cc1e700ad174b2d567dfec05e149d4847d
spent
true